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12764324 14074786 60395468 6137886
370 4556514266
370 4556514266
04 51162428 42 45171952905
All about undefined
Interested in learning more?
370 4556514266
04 51162428 42 45171952905
See more
12272973 7681285464
35 62596582 421124
See more
567724501 80882
7200111 2214131369 05249440311
See more